About 2,2-dimethoxy-3-methyl-4-propan-2-yloxetane
2,2-dimethoxy-3-methyl-4-propan-2-yloxetane (PubChem CID 13429188) has the molecular formula C9H18O3
and a molecular weight of 174.24 g/mol. Its IUPAC name is 2,2-dimethoxy-3-methyl-4-propan-2-yloxetane.
